**Q: How does Pedalshift decide which docks to rebalance, and can that logic be abused?**

Pedalshift ranks docks purely on anonymized fill-level telemetry; no rider identity enters the model. Operators cannot inject manual overrides without a signed change request, and all rebalancing decisions are logged immutably for audit. The complete data-flow diagram and threat model are maintained here.

dashboard of taduf-yagap = https://confluence.tolvaqsys.internal/display/display/projects/display

**Step 9 — Nightly search reindex (Findlette)**

Support team: after deploy, confirm the nightly reindex completed by checking the job dashboard for a green run after 03:00. If documents added yesterday don't appear in search, do not rerun manually — file a ticket instead, and include the reindex build token shown below.

trace token, yageg-fahaf: htk3_4d6

Ticket: Vault lockout blocking telemetry compression rollout

Welcome aboard. The Skerrin vault that holds the compression keys for Bramblewatch telemetry payloads auto-locked after three failed fetches last night, so the zstd migration job is stalled. Payloads are currently shipping uncompressed, which inflates our Duskfield ingest costs — treat this as priority. Once you have console access, open the vault from the Skerrin ops panel; it accepts manual unlocks. The unlock prompt expects the recovery passphrase shown below.

vault phrase of bagef-yahip = casael-ralius

## Changed defaults

Heads up: the Ledgerline tax-rate lookup cache now defaults to a 15-minute TTL instead of 24 hours. Turns out rates in the Veldt County sandbox were going stale mid-demo, which was embarrassing. Eviction is now LRU rather than FIFO, and the cache warms on boot. If you're reviewing, check that nothing hardcodes the old TTL. The new defaults land as follows.

deployment values, bajop-taweg:
holwyn:
  log_level: debug
  metrics_host: metrics.holwyn.zemvarsys.internal
  pool_size: 32